Mediator's Dilemma: Ethics in Practice

Presented by the Santa Clara School of Law Conflict Resolution Program

1.5 Legal Ethics Credits

Join the Santa Clara School of Law Conflict Resolution Program for a thoughtful discussion on the ethical challenges mediators face in practice. This engaging program will explore mediator standards and responsibilities through real-world examples and provide guidance that attorneys and mediators can apply to their own work.

Featured speakers include Tamara Lopez, Esq. of JAMS, Hon. Peter H. Kirwan (Ret.) of Signature Resolution, Adriana C. Moore of Moore Law, and Laurie Mikkelsen of the Santa Clara County Superior Court. Following the panel, participants will break into facilitated group discussions to examine common ethical dilemmas and share strategies for addressing them.

The evening will conclude with a networking reception, where JAMS will provide hors d’oeuvres, offering attendees the opportunity to connect with professional mediators, attorneys, and law students from the Santa Clara and San Mateo communities.

Agenda:
5:00–5:45 p.m. | Moderated panel discussion
5:45–6:30 p.m. | Facilitated group discussions
6:30–7:00 p.m. | Networking reception
